With Practical BLE Development for iOS, you'll learn about BLE (Bluetooth Low Energy) and how it can be used on the iOS platform. You'll also do a deep dive into the architecture of the implementation of the Bluetooth 4 stack and see examples of real-world communication with external hardware.
With this book, you will also learn about hardware development, in particular the BLE 112A chipset. You'll even build various example projects such as building a mobile scientific instruments platform to show sensor integration and motor control. This book will also cover iBeacon from multiple vendors, the provided SDK's from the vendors, as well as concrete examples to use them with iOS devices.
* In depth coverage of BLE on iOS* Examples of the Bluetooth 4 stack and iBeacon on iOS platforms and the respective APIs available for Application Developers* Concrete examples integrating hardware and software using iOS devices and even Arduino
Sprache
Verlagsort
Verlagsgruppe
Springer-Verlag Berlin and Heidelberg GmbH & Co. KG
Zielgruppe
Für Beruf und Forschung
Popular/general
Illustrationen
Maße
Höhe: 25.4 cm
Breite: 17.8 cm
ISBN-13
978-1-4842-0821-2 (9781484208212)
Schweitzer Klassifikation
Samrat Saha is the founder of BlueCity LLC, a startup based in Milwaukee, WI. BlueCity focuses on the field of IoT with mobile devices, crowd-sourced data integration, and sensor integration using BLE. Samrat spoke on IoT as a representative of BlueCity LLC at the inaugural Solid conference in 2014.
PART 1Chapter 1: Introduction to BLE and Bluetooth DevelopmentChapter 2: Bluetooth 4.x: A deeper lookChapter 3: The Core Bluetooth framework in iOSChapter 4: The Android BLE StackChapter 5: Patterns, Planning, and Implementation on iOS and AndroidPART II iOS and BLEChapter 6: Communication between iOS devices using BT4Chapter 7: Interfacing iOS with BLE112AChapter 8: Communicating between iOS and BLE112PART III Android and BLEChapter 9: Communication between Android devices using BT4Chapter 10: Interfacing Android with BLE112AChapter 11: Communicating between iOS and BLE112PART IV Hands-On: Use CasesChapter 12: Experimental Car: iOS and Android ApproachesChapter 13: Sensors Integration: Temperature, Depth, Humidity, SoundChapter 14 Messaging App with iOS and AndroidPART V Miscellaneous TopicsChapter 15: Location SensingChapter 16: Security Concerns with BLEChapter 17: Interfacing with Arduino using BLEChapter 18: iBeaconsPART VI Bringing it All TogetherChapter 19: Mobile Scientific Platform Chapter 20: iOS Application as Controller for Mobile Scientific PlatformChapter 21: Android Application as Controller for Mobile Scientific Platform